When a CVL is received while we wait to select best FCF, we drop it
without handling it. This causes initiator and the switch to go
out-of-sync. Initiator proceeds selecting one of the FCFs and tries to
send FIP FLOGI. However the switch may reject the FLOGI, as it has
cleared its internal state, and expects the initiator to start FIP
discovery protocol. Fix this condition by resetting the fcoe
controller.

Looks good...do we care to update the stats in this case? I guess not, as the
link failure is already happened...

Thanks for reviewing, Yi. I did not update stats as the FCF itself was not selected at this point.

  drivers/scsi/fcoe/fcoe_ctlr.c |   10 +++++++++-
  1 files changed, 9 insertions(+), 1 deletions(-)

diff --git a/drivers/scsi/fcoe/fcoe_ctlr.c b/drivers/scsi/fcoe/fcoe_ctlr.c
index 505ee73..08c3bc3 100644
--- a/drivers/scsi/fcoe/fcoe_ctlr.c
+++ b/drivers/scsi/fcoe/fcoe_ctlr.c
@@ -1291,8 +1291,16 @@ static void fcoe_ctlr_recv_clr_vlink(struct fcoe_ctlr
*fip,

        LIBFCOE_FIP_DBG(fip, "Clear Virtual Link received\n");

-       if (!fcf || !lport->port_id)
+       if (!fcf || !lport->port_id) {
+               /*
+                * We are yet to select best FCF, but we got CVL in the
+                * meantime. reset the ctlr and let it rediscover the FCF
+                */
+               mutex_lock(&fip->ctlr_mutex);
+               fcoe_ctlr_reset(fip);
+               mutex_unlock(&fip->ctlr_mutex);
                return;
+       }

        /*
         * mask of required descriptors.  Validating each one clears its bit.
